Output 2d66d354d26b3089f3040d2a8c6a027472d4f49b63cc4161f45fd413693d0896:1

value
144734
script pubkey
OP_0 OP_PUSHBYTES_20 85e905ba68b93e5f753e681272ba27d60ef83b6c
address
bc1qsh5stwnghyl97af7dqf89w386c80swmv33yz5r
transaction
2d66d354d26b3089f3040d2a8c6a027472d4f49b63cc4161f45fd413693d0896
confirmations
1079
spent
true